Role will involve:
- Set up machines (calibration, cleaning etc.) to start a production cycle.
- Produce components in accordance with layouts, drawings, sketches, production orders or verbal instructions, working to the stated limits of tolerance.
- Control and adjust machine settings (e.g., speed).
- Feed raw material or parts to semi-automated machines.
- Inspect parts with precision and measuring tools.
- Test operation of machines periodically.
- Fix issues that might occur during the shift.
- Check output to spot any machine-related mistakes or flaws.
- Keep records of approved and defective units or final products.
- Maintain activity logs.
- Use of cranes and forklifts.
